单片机编程控制图案是什么

fiy 其他 12

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    单片机编程控制图案是通过对单片机进行编程,使其能够按照预先设定的规则和逻辑,输出特定的图案或动画。单片机是一种集成电路,具有处理器、存储器、输入输出接口等功能模块,可以根据程序的指令来执行各种操作。通过编写程序,我们可以控制单片机输出不同的信号,从而实现不同的图案显示。

    在单片机编程中,常用的控制图案包括点阵图案和字符显示。点阵图案是由一系列像素点组成的图像,可以通过控制单片机输出不同的像素点亮或熄灭,从而显示出各种图案、图标或动画。而字符显示则是利用单片机内部的字符发生器,将预先定义好的字符通过控制单片机输出对应的字符编码,从而显示出字符、数字或符号。

    具体编程控制图案的步骤如下:

    1. 定义图案或字符:根据需求,选择要显示的图案或字符,并将其转换为相应的编码或像素点阵。
    2. 编写显示程序:根据单片机的型号和开发环境,选择相应的编程语言和开发工具,编写显示程序。在程序中,需要设定相应的控制信号和数据传输方式,以及编码或像素点阵的映射关系。
    3. 设置显示参数:根据需要,设置显示的起始位置、显示模式、亮度等参数,以及刷新频率和动画效果等。
    4. 调试和测试:将编写好的程序下载到单片机中,进行调试和测试。通过观察实际显示效果,不断优化程序,使图案显示更加准确和流畅。
    5. 应用扩展:根据具体应用需求,可以将图案显示与其他功能结合,如按键控制、传感器输入等,从而实现更复杂的应用场景。

    通过单片机编程控制图案,可以实现各种应用,例如LED显示屏、电子表格、温度计、电子钟等。这些图案的显示不仅能够提供实用的功能,还可以增加产品的美观度和吸引力。同时,单片机编程也是学习电子技术和嵌入式系统开发的重要内容,对于培养学生的创新能力和动手能力具有重要意义。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    单片机编程控制图案是指通过编程控制单片机输出特定的图案或模式。单片机是一种集成电路,具有处理器核心、存储器、输入输出接口等功能,通过编程可以控制其工作方式和输出结果。控制图案可以是文字、数字、图形等形式,常见的有LED灯阵列显示、液晶屏显示、舞台灯光控制等。

    单片机编程控制图案的实现可以分为以下几个步骤:

    1. 选择合适的单片机:根据控制需求和资源限制选择适合的单片机型号。不同的单片机具有不同的处理能力和资源配置,需要根据具体情况进行选择。

    2. 硬件连接:根据单片机的引脚功能和外部设备的接口要求,进行硬件连接。例如,如果要控制LED灯阵列显示图案,需要将LED灯与单片机的引脚相连。

    3. 编写程序:使用适当的编程语言(如C语言、汇编语言等)编写控制程序。根据具体的图案要求,编写相应的控制逻辑,包括点亮、熄灭、闪烁等操作。

    4. 软件仿真:在编写完程序后,可以使用单片机仿真软件进行仿真测试。通过仿真可以验证程序的正确性和性能,提前发现潜在的问题。

    5. 烧录程序:将编写好的程序烧录到单片机的存储器中。烧录可以通过编程器等设备完成,将程序写入单片机的存储器中,以便单片机能够执行控制逻辑。

    6. 调试和优化:将烧录好的程序加载到单片机中,进行调试和优化。通过观察实际输出结果,调整程序逻辑和参数,以达到预期的控制效果。

    通过以上步骤,就可以实现单片机编程控制图案的功能。根据具体的应用需求,可以进一步扩展和优化控制功能,实现更复杂的图案和模式。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    单片机编程控制图案,是指使用单片机进行编程,控制LED等输出设备显示出特定的图案。通过对单片机内部的GPIO口进行控制,可以实现各种图案的显示,如数字、字母、图形等。

    下面将以使用51单片机为例,介绍单片机编程控制图案的方法和操作流程。

    一、准备工作:

    1. 一台电脑,安装好Keil C51编译器和STC-ISP下载软件。
    2. 一块51单片机开发板,连接好相应的电源和USB线。
    3. LED模块或者七段数码管等输出设备。

    二、编写程序:

    1. 打开Keil C51编译器,新建一个工程,选择合适的存储路径和工程名。
    2. 在工程中创建一个.c文件,编写程序。
    3. 在程序中,首先需要包含相应的头文件,如reg51.h等。
    4. 定义IO口,通过宏定义来简化操作。
    5. 编写主函数,在主函数中编写控制图案的代码。

    三、控制图案:

    1. 控制数字图案:可以通过定义一个数组,将数字的显示码存储在数组中,然后通过循环依次点亮LED模块的相应的引脚,实现数字的显示。
    2. 控制字母图案:同样可以通过定义一个数组,将字母的显示码存储在数组中,然后通过循环依次点亮LED模块的相应的引脚,实现字母的显示。
    3. 控制图形图案:可以通过定义一个二维数组,将图形的显示码存储在数组中,然后通过双重循环依次点亮LED模块的相应的引脚,实现图形的显示。

    四、下载程序:

    1. 将开发板上的跳线帽设置为下载模式。
    2. 打开STC-ISP下载软件,选择对应的单片机型号和串口号。
    3. 点击“打开”按钮,选择编译生成的.hex文件。
    4. 点击“下载”按钮,开始下载程序到单片机。

    五、测试运行:

    1. 将开发板上的跳线帽设置为运行模式。
    2. 连接好输出设备,如LED模块或者七段数码管。
    3. 给开发板供电,程序开始运行,输出相应的图案。

    通过以上步骤,就可以实现使用单片机编程控制图案的功能。具体的图案显示方式可以根据实际需求进行编写和调整。在实际应用中,还可以通过外部输入设备,如按钮、传感器等,来实现交互式的图案显示。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部